This stationary bike simulates the Tour de France using Google Maps

Now you can climb Mont Ventoux without ever leaving your sitting room. If that’s what you’re into.

Reproduced with permission from Business Insider>

EVER WANTED TO see how your cycling skills might stack up against Lance Armstrong’s? Now you can, thanks to this stationary bike that looks like a leftover prop from Blade Runner.

It’s creatively called Le Tour De France Indoor Cycling Bike. It uses data from Google Maps to simulate the actual Tour de France course or one of your own design. The thing can even replicate wind resistance and potholes.

For biking and exercise nuts, this one’s a winner.
